Summary, Etc.
  • Summary, etc. - "The Japanese Occupation is a dangerous time for a child. Terrible things are happening everywhere! But for young Corazon, wartime is also a time for adventure and magical discovery. Here are eight wonderful stories from the memories of Corazon Ordonez-Calica. Set against the backdrop of wartime Pampanga are tales of enchanted stones, catching frogs, and dodging bullets!"
